解説

Since the EU has been confronted with multiple crises, scholars have debated the consequences from the viewpoint of integration, disintegration, or differentiated integration. This book takes a different perspective. Rather than focusing on macro-structures, it highlights the ongoing contestation and balancing of power in everyday policymaking. These processes lead to incremental, often hidden informal institutional change rather than overall Treaty amendments. They unfold in European legislation under the Community Method, in intergovernmental politics, administrative policymaking, and court proceedings and often link all these venues. The book analyses and empirically describes different conflicts, strategies, and processes through which actors respond to power imbalances in policymaking and seek to reshape rules and patterns of interaction. The authors argue that this enduring balancing of power is essential to the EU's resilience, as it compels actors to respond to challenges and find institutional solutions, particularly in a fast-changing international order.
